Potato Chaps (aloo Tiki) Recipe

Yield: 8 rissoles
Recipe by luhu.jp

Ingredients:
4 ounce: Channa dhal,
Oil, for frying
Salt,
Breadcrumbs, HOME MADE
1 lbs: Potatoes, peeled

SPICES
1/2 tsp: Ground coriander,
1/2 tsp: Ground chillies, cayenne
1/2 tsp: Ground cummin,

OPTIONAL ADDITIONS
6 ounce: Cooked peas, fresh or frozen
-finely chopped,
2: Fresh green chillies,

Directions:
Soak the channa dhal overnight in enough water to cover. Boil in
twice its volume of water until soft, then strain and mask. add the
spices and salt to taste.

Cook (abt 20 mins) and mash the potatoes in the normal way. Divide the
potato into 8 equal sized lumps, then shape each lump into a "cup"
shape about 2 to 2 1/2 inches in diameter and about 1 1/2 inches high
~ maybe a bit less. Fill each cup with about 1/8th of the dhall
mixture, and enclose in the potato by squeezing in at the top, before
flattening to a conventional rissole shape.

Coat the chaps in breadcrumbs, by rolling them about gently. Press the
crumbs in lightly, so they do not come off when fried. Heat the fat
in a pan to moderatly hot, and add the chaps. Fry one side till
brown, then turn over and fry the other side. Make sure that you have
enough oil to come half way up the chaps - or use a deep fat fryer.
Drain a couple of minutes on kitchen paper. Serve immediately.

Variations. You can add either of the optional ingredients to the
potatoes before shaping to give the chaps a little more interest.
